Dr. Arthur Kobina Kennedy, a prominent member of the News Patriotic Party (NPP) has labeled President Nana Akufo-Addo as the "worst President in the Fourth Republic."
He is claiming that Akufo-Addo’s bad leadership record could hinder the electoral prospects of Vice President Dr. Mahamudu Bawumia, the New Patriotic Party's (NPP) presidential candidate for the 2024 elections.
Speaking on TV3’s The Key Points, Dr. Kennedy stated, “President Akufo-Addo is clearly the worst President in the 4th Republic. The President’s performance has become an albatross around the neck of Dr. Bawumia.”
Dr. Kennedy’s remarks come amidst growing criticism of the Akufo-Addo administration's governance record.
Critics argue that issues such as economic hardships, corruption, and unmet campaign promises have tarnished the NPP’s reputation as it seeks to retain power in the 2024 elections.
The opposition National Democratic Congress (NDC) has also been vocal about the government's failings.
On November 19, Elvis Afriyie Ankrah, a former Director of Elections and IT for the NDC asserted that the NPP has "failed woefully" to deliver on its promises.
Speaking on Adom TV’s Badwam, Afriyie Ankrah compared the corruption levels under the NDC and NPP administrations, claiming that the worst performance in corruption under former President John Dramani Mahama's administration was still better than Akufo-Addo’s best.
“The Afrobarometer and the Auditor General’s report have revealed that the worst corruption figure under the NDC was 43%. Akufo-Addo’s best is our worst, and every time, he keeps going down. That is why Akufo-Addo is called a ‘clearing agent,’” Ankrah argued, referring to allegations that President Akufo-Addo shields officials implicated in corruption scandals.
